Title: Research Associate Scientific I
Location: Round Lake, IL
Duration: 12 Months
Description
Summary:
The Renal Extractables & Leachables (E&L) team applies analytical expertise to sustain life saving products on the market and ensure progression of the diverse product portfolio of Client's Renal Care business. This position will provide analytical and technical support for E&L and impurities analysis compliance. Specifically, this candidate will assist Client subject matter experts (SMEs) by performing routine laboratory activities (e.g., solution preparation, instrumental analysis, sample management, laboratory upkeep) with the opportunity for continued growth into new responsibilities as the candidate expands their knowledge and skills. This position requires daily in-person and on-site laboratory work at Client's Round Lake site.
Essential Duties And Responsibilities
- Perform chemical analyses and sample preparation, including solid-phase extraction (SPE) and liquid-liquid extraction (LLE) in support of E&L screening studies, nitrosamines testing and impurities evaluations to comply with regulatory or internal requirements for Renal care products.
- Perform experiments to assist in method development and method validation, specifically for nitrosamines and E&L analysis, within specified timelines.
- Generate scientific experimental data following written procedures including protocols and standard operating procedures (SOPs).
- Responsible for sample management: inventory, receipt, handling, and shipping.
- Perform labware cleaning, sample preparation, reagent, and standard preparations supporting various laboratory activities.
- Learn analytical techniques to contribute to the changing needs of impurity and E&L studies.
- Provide support as needed in calibration and maintenance of equipment in the laboratory.
- Document and review laboratory work using an Electronic Laboratory Notebook per Client's good documentation practices (GDP) and general good laboratory practices (GLP).
- Follow Client's Quality Manual, SOPs, and Environmental Health, Safety & Sustainability (EHS&S) guidelines in day-to-day activities, to ensure proactive compliance and continuous improvement.
To perform this job successfully, an individual must be able to perform each essential duty satisfactorily. The following knowledge, skills, and/or abilities are required:
- Background in analytical chemistry and chemical laboratory practices from education and/or previous employment experience is desired.
- Operation of analytical tools/ instruments (weighing balances, pH meters etc.) and wet chemistry sample preparation techniques.
- Should have analytical problem-solving mindset, high learning agility, innovative experimental attitude along with good presentation skills.
- Strong drive to learn new skills and information to facilitate growth of the candidate’s knowledge and skillset.
- Strong written and verbal communication skills in English.
- Demonstrates an inclusive attitude and an ability to collaborate with team members and cross-functional team members for project deliverables.
- Ability to objectively assess, organize, and clearly communicate information.
- Ability to plan and complete the assigned work to meet project deliverables in a timely manner.
- Provide and accept critical feedback from others in a constructive manner.
- Embrace diversity and inclusion, value differences.
- Educational Qualification: B.S. or M.S. in chemistry or related field.
- Analytical or organic chemistry preferred.
- Professional Experience: 0-3 years of relevant experience.
